Ethereum: The Pioneer

Ethereum, launched in 2015, is widely regarded as the father of smart contracts. Its innovative platform allows developers to build and deploy decentralized applications (dApps) that run on an immutable blockchain. Ethereum's native cryptocurrency, Ether (ETH), is the second-largest by market capitalization and plays a crucial role in securing the network and facilitating transactions.

Key Features of Ethereum:
Decentralized app development
Smart contract execution
Ether cryptocurrency
High transaction fees
Slow transaction processing speed

Binance Smart Chain: The Challenger

Binance Smart Chain (BSC) is a relatively new blockchain platform created by Binance, the world's leading cryptocurrency exchange. Launched in 2020, BSC is a parallel blockchain to Binance Chain, primarily designed for smart contract functionality and interoperability with Ethereum.

Key Features of Binance Smart Chain:
Compatibility with Ethereum Virtual Machine (EVM)
Fast transaction speeds
Low transaction fees
Centralized governance
Scalability limitations

Polkadot: The Innovator

Polkadot is a unique blockchain platform that aims to address the challenges of interoperability and scalability in the blockchain ecosystem. Launched in 2020, Polkadot introduces the concept of parachains, which are independent blockchains that can connect to the Polkadot network via "bridges." This allows for a more efficient and scalable network.

Key Features of Polkadot:
Interoperability between blockchains
Parachain architecture
Scalability through parallel processing
Governance through a decentralized council
Technical complexity for developers

Comparison and Use Cases

While Ethereum, Binance Smart Chain, and Polkadot share the common goal of enabling decentralized applications and smart contracts, their distinct features result in different use cases:
Ethereum: Ideal for complex dApps with high security requirements, such as decentralized finance (DeFi) protocols and non-fungible tokens (NFTs).
Binance Smart Chain: Suitable for high-volume transactions, such as trading on decentralized exchanges (DEXs), and applications that require speed and low fees.
Polkadot: Best suited for interoperable projects that require scalability and the ability to connect with other blockchains, such as cross-chain bridges and metaverse applications.
